Course Details

Sales Contract Basics: Understanding the purpose, types, and key elements of sales contracts.
Legal Considerations: Exploring the legal frameworks governing international sales contracts, including Incoterms and the United Nations Convention on Contracts for the International Sale of Goods (CISG).
Drafting a Sales Contract: Best practices for writing clear, concise, and comprehensive sales contracts, including the use of plain language and standard clauses.
Negotiating a Sales Contract: Strategies for successful sales contract negotiation, including communication, cultural awareness, and risk management.
Performance and Compliance: Techniques for monitoring and ensuring sales contract performance and compliance, including record keeping and dispute resolution.
Risk Management: Identifying and mitigating risks in international sales contracts, including force majeure, currency fluctuations, and transportation risks.
Digital Transformation: The impact of digital technologies on sales contracts, including electronic signatures, blockchain, and smart contracts.
Ethics and Professional Responsibility: Maintaining ethical and professional standards in the creation, negotiation, and execution of sales contracts.
